  "textContent": "In braking force control apparatus and method for an automotive vehicle, a front-and-rear road wheel braking force distribution determining section (S140) distributes a front-and-rear road-wheel braking force at a front-and-rear road-wheel braking force distribution toward front and rear road-wheel sides of the vehicle,in accordance with a vehicular turning state, to achieve a target deceleration. A vehicular deceleration developing section (S150-S190) develops the target deceleration on the basis of the front-and-rear road-wheel braking force distribution determined by the front-and-rear road wheel braking force distribution determining section (S140).",
